This has been added now, instructions are here: https://github.com/hakimel/reveal.js#internal-links
Essentially you just add an id to a section and link to it via
<a href="#my-slide-id">link</a>

Is there any way to use this feature to link to a specific slide when you are using Markdown to author your slides? I tried adding things like <!-- .slide: id="some-name" -->
but I couldn’t see it appear on the rendered section element in the DOM. Apologies if I’m being naive!
My solution in the meantime is to take advantage of the fact that each heading is given a lower-kebab-case id which I can link to, but this is a little more fragile as the link breaks when the heading changes.
